Imphal, October 09 2010:
The 61st Territorial Army Day was observed at Gandhi Memorial Hall today.
Chief Minister O Ibobi Singh and GOC of 57 Mountain Division, Maj Gen DS Hooda were the presidium members of the function.
Speaking at the occasion, O Ibobi lauded the efforts of the Territorial Army (TA) in maintaining law and order in the State.
Ibobi said that TA was known as Auxiliary Force or Indian Territorial Force when the Government passed the Indian Territorial Army Bill in 1920 .
Ibobi informed the gathering that Indian Parliament passed Territorial Army Act in 1947. C Rajagopalchari, the first Governor General of India, formally inaugurated the Force, he added.
Commanding Officer of 165 TA, Col George Jacob while speaking in the function said that the Unit has organised various events in connection with the 61st Territorial Army Day.
A series of programmes was kick started with a medical camp at Nungba in which 400 people were given treatment on October 7 last.
